Redis

hash 类型操作
设置操作:
hset:    hset key filed value        创建指定key的filed-value名值对

image


hsetnx:    hsetnx key filed value        创建不存在的key的filed-value名值对,已存在则创建失败

image


hmset:    hmset key filed1 value1 filed2 value2    创建key对应的多个filed-value

image


hdel:    hdel key filed            删除指定key的filed-value名值对

image

查询操作:
hget:    hget key filed            获取指定key的filed的value

image


hmget:    hmget key filed1 filed2 filed3    获取指定key的filed1、filed2、filed3对应的value

image


hkeys:    hkeys filed            获取指定key的所有filed

image


hvals:    hvals filed            获取指定key的所有value

image


hgetall:    hgetall filed            获取指定key的所有filed-value名值对

image


hexists:    hexists key filed            检查指定key是否存在

image


hlen:    hlen key                获取指定key的filed数量

image

原子操作:
hincrby:    hincrby key filed num        给指定的key的filed加上指定的num   

image

原文地址:https://www.cnblogs.com/binchen-china/p/5567979.html